Defend your castle in a relentless battle against hordes of terrifing enemies! Cast your spells, destroy the enemies and increase your magical powers. The fate of the kingdom depends upon you and your powerful magic!
Date Added:16-09-2019
Category: Adventure
Played 1082 times
Tags:None
Login to add your own comment